HISTORY: Jefferson house, to the best of our knowledge, was a coal miners’ home, and was built in 1906. When we purchased the house, the entire foundation was sitting directly on the ground. Through 2 ½ years of complete and total restoration and additions, we completed the transformation of this very special home on January 26th, 2024. The Jefferson house main level and basement, not including the 600 square foot, apartment above is again 2,300 square feet and is much larger than you think when you see it from the outside.
Although tearing down the home and starting new would have been a less expensive proposition, we chose to keep much of the original shape of the old home. Through the adding of multiple I beams and additions to the home both front, back, and basements, we found a treasure trove of artifacts that span the time periods of this old place. Tearing walls apart and opening floors, we found so much history. From toys, hand artwork, clothing, magazines and books to newspapers during prohibition speaking of arrests in town, while an empty Sheridan whiskey bottle was lying next to the paper. As you can imagine, we loved learning more about this home and the rich history it had stored inside of its walls.
